How the program works:
A lost dog is reported to the Urban Dog Guide along with a brief descprition and a picture of the dog.
This information is then forwarded out to members of the Lost Dog Alert Program.
Once the dog is found an email will be sent out to members of the Lost Dog Progam- notifing you of the dog's safe return.
